Output 3d4c5643a49ac027f722f2e7625a835168a83d403b4187262cb9eb2cf8bb9810:0

value
18507580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 78ff17ea39806eea71122ce0511593c2a637b32c OP_EQUALVERIFY OP_CHECKSIG
address
1C2mgDpagVuzH5FKWev6S1HA2UXHD64JyZ
transaction
3d4c5643a49ac027f722f2e7625a835168a83d403b4187262cb9eb2cf8bb9810
spent
true